County Sells Old Administration Building

Thursday, July 11, 2019

Rocky View County has sold its former administration building complex to the City of Calgary.The County moved to a new County Hall in the east Balzac area in October of 2018, and put the old buildings and land in northeast Calgary up for sale. Alberta Dutch Elm Disease Week June 22-28

Tuesday, June 18, 2019

Dutch Elm Disease Awareness Week is recognized annually throughout the province of Alberta from June 22- 28.  The intent is to raise awareness on how dangerous Dutch elm disease (DED) is, the importance of elm trees to our communities, and that DED can be prevented.
